    It’s not just about affordable submissions costs.
    Some of the directories in this thread are simply not worth the submission fees, people have lost faith in directory submissions. Let’s face it, most of us can build backlinks for free or at least cheap.

    The days of paying $50+ per year is a thing of the past as far as I’m concerned.

    Most of the so called top web directories are far too expensive and returned gains are not worth the fee.

    You are right as far as most general directories are concern, they are overpriced.
    On the other hand , well established niche and local directories are still worth submitting your website to.
    For example , my Chicago Business Directory offers $2/year listing that currently runs special giving upgraded to the next package(regular $9/year).
    For local businesses that is a great local citation no mention seo friendly anchor they receive.Few of those can spike your local SERPs even in the large city.

    Here is my top list. They are not by any means the "cheapest" but in reality I think that when it comes to seo and getting real google juice you need to go with the highest quality sites you can. Some of the low end directories I have used in the past have dead links on the site and do not maintain their listings as well as others. I believe that all directories do provide some value, but they are not going to give a site with few backlinks a big boost. What directories can be good for is putting your site over the top to grab some rankings that you are not going to be able to get by using low pr and otherwise low quality links. You can get some reasonable foot traffic directly from some directories as well.

    So here is my short list:

    http://Yahoo.com PR 8 – $299
    http://Business.com PR 7 $199
    http://Botw.org PR 7 $69-$300
    http://JoeAnt.com PR6 $39.99
    http://MassiveLinks.com PR4 $39.99 – $79.99
